An error occurred while saving the comment Labels are not folders. There cannot be sub-labels. As far as I understand you are asking for a folder tree structure.
There was a principal decision made during the app initial design: not to use folders, because they complicate information organization and browsing (especially on mobile).
I do understand that the folder structure is very useful for a large number of cards. That was a choice between simplicity and complexity. The simplicity won.

An error occurred while saving the comment This feature is in my list for a long time already, but there is no exact vision how this feature should work. I see two possibilities (each with own cons):
1) User just picks a icon file. Cons: To much hassle for a user - find or make an icon, then manually assign it. Only a small amount of user will use that.
2) SafeInCloud downloads a site's favicon automatically. Cons: Favicons are only 16x16 pixels. The picture quality will be very bad after upscaling.
And finally, those custom icons can significantly increase the database size, which will lead to a slow application operating and syncing.

An error occurred while saving the comment The classic client-server 2-step authentication is not applicable for SafeInCloud, because authentication happens locally.
There are plans for fingerprint authentication for Apple and Samsung devices, but this will be just a fast way to unlock (after initial password authentication), not an extra security level.
